Transaction 42fd51543d241708f5f3d34d0d8bcdf399b96d69fa0671455d3013fe329f74a2
1 Input
1 Output
-
42fd51543d241708f5f3d34d0d8bcdf399b96d69fa0671455d3013fe329f74a2:0
- value
- 31727335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17c65d9b0fd53bf23007554f47afa1267464a4c2 OP_EQUAL
- address
- 33rj6eE9MzMEFJJDuBQMW7qkvM4HLPvzRU